Program Coordinator
Hours: 18 hours per week (to begin)
Compensation: $25.00 per hour
Duration: May 2026 – June 2027 (Possibility for the extension of part-time work after duration date)
Job Description
Upham’s Corner Main Street is seeking a self-motivated, highly organized Program Coordinator to join our small but mighty team.
This is a unique opportunity to work directly with neighborhood businesses while also assisting in organizing our yearly events and initiatives that bring our district to life. You’ll collaborate closely with the Executive Director, local business owners, volunteers, and community partners to support a thriving, welcoming commercial district.
If you enjoy building relationships, organizing meaningful community events, and helping small businesses succeed, this role may be a great fit for you.
Role Requirements
Small Business Outreach & Support (12 hours per week)
- Conduct phone and in-person outreach to local small businesses and community organizations
- Build relationships with business owners and learn about their needs and goals
- Conduct basic needs assessments and maintain updated business inventories and vacancy lists
- Provide one-on-one technical assistance, including:
- Sharing information about small business grants and public funding opportunities
- Connecting businesses to local, state, and federal support programs
- Supporting stronger documentation and business practices
- Track and report all outreach and technical assistance on a regular schedule
- Share relevant funding and resource updates through email, newsletters, flyers, and in person
- Attend public safety taskforce meetings
- Organize workshops and recruit facilitators for workshops. Recruit businesses to participate in workshops, networking events, and district promotions
- Assist with coordinating and facilitating small business meetings
Program & Event Coordination (6 hours per week)
- Plan and coordinate UCMS annual events and district initiatives
- Keep the UCMS event calendar and website updated with accurate information
- Recruit, train, and support volunteers to ensure smooth and successful events
- Coordinate logistics including vendors, permits, outreach, and on-site event support
- Maintain organized records of program activities, attendance, and outcomes
Track participation and prepare simple reports to share progress with partners and stakeholders
